手写中文速记符中音符的动态规划识别方法

Dynamic Programming Recognition of Pinyin Notations in Chinese Handwritten shorthand

【摘要】 本文在分析英文速记识别技术以及中文速记特点的基础上,提出了中文速记符的自动识别策略,并且以“人群速记”体系为研究对象,详细描述了用于识别速记符中297个音符的动态规划识别过程。通过采用局部平滑预处理,以及基于速记符形状特征和结构特征的粗分类措施,大大提高了动态规划识别速度和正确识别率。初步实验表明,对特定人书写的297个人群速记音符用动态规划法进行识别,正确识别率能达到93%以上。

【Abstract】 The overall automatic recognition strategy for Chinese shorthand is proposed based on the analysis of English shorthand recognition technique and the characteristics of Chinese shorthand,and a dynamic programming (DP) technique which is used to recognize the 297 pinyin notations of Renqun shorthand is described in detail. By applying the measures of partial smoothing and structure and shape based coarse classification, the recognition performance of DP method is highly improved. Initial experiment using DP method shows that the accurate recognition rate for the 297 pinyin notations written by specified person can reach 93%.
